A place to stay on Guraidhoo
Moodhumaa Inn sits on Guraidhoo, a local island in the Maldives roughly 33 km from the airport, reached by public ferry or shared speedboat. Rooms start at $47 per night — low by Maldivian standards — and each comes with a private kitchen, making it a practical choice for travellers who want to manage their own meals. The inn has BBQ facilities and outdoor furniture, and the activities list runs from snorkelling and diving to windsurfing and fishing, all arrangeable through local operators. It holds a 4.8/5 Google rating across 68 reviews.

Getting there
Guraidhoo is about 33 km from Velana International Airport. The journey is made by public ferry or shared speedboat. The inn provides its own airport shuttle service, which is the most straightforward option for first-time visitors. Confirm transfer details and timing with the inn before arrival.
The public ferry costs only a few dollars but runs on set days; a shared speedboat is typically $25–50 per person one way. The guesthouse usually arranges the speedboat — confirm days and fare.

Is Guraidhoo an alcohol-free island?
Guraidhoo is a local Maldivian island. Local islands in the Maldives are generally alcohol-free. Travellers who want alcohol available on-site should consider a resort island instead.
